Dental Code D6083 refers to the procedure known as an implant-supported crown, specifically one that is fabricated using porcelain fused to noble alloys. This dental code represents a common treatment option for restoring missing or severely damaged teeth. 

Steps of Dental Code D6083 Procedure

Dental Code D6083 indicates the use of an implant-supported crown that consists of porcelain fused to noble alloys. An implant-supported crown is a dental restoration that is placed on top of a dental implant, which is a small screw-like device that is surgically inserted into the jawbone to replace the root of a missing tooth. The crown is then attached to the implant, providing a functional and natural-looking replacement tooth.

Implant Placement

The first step in the process involves the surgical placement of the dental implant. This procedure is typically performed under local anesthesia. The dentist or oral surgeon will create an incision in the gum tissue to expose the underlying jawbone. A small hole is then drilled into the bone, and the implant is carefully inserted. Over time, the implant integrates with the surrounding bone through a process called osseointegration, providing a stable foundation for the crown.

Healing Period

After the implant placement, a healing period of several weeks to a few months is necessary to allow the implant to fully integrate with the jawbone. During this time, the patient may be provided with a temporary restoration to maintain aesthetics and function.

Abutment Placement

Once the implant has successfully fused with the jawbone, a minor surgical procedure is performed to expose the top of the implant. An abutment, which is a connector piece, is then attached to the implant. The abutment serves as a support structure for the final crown.

Impression and Fabrication

Once the abutment is securely in place, the next step in the process is to take an impression of the prepared area. This impression serves as a detailed mold of the patient's mouth, capturing the exact shape, size, and alignment of the abutment and surrounding teeth.

The dentist or dental laboratory technician will use specialized dental materials to create the impression. These materials are typically in the form of a putty or a viscous liquid that is carefully placed over the prepared area. The patient will be instructed to bite down gently, allowing the material to flow and accurately capture the necessary information.

Once the impression is taken, it is sent to a dental laboratory where skilled technicians will use it as a guide to fabricate the implant-supported crown. The technicians will carefully pour dental stone or plaster into the impression, creating a replica of the patient's dentition. This replica serves as the basis for crafting the crown with precise fit and aesthetics.

The fabrication process involves several steps. First, the dental laboratory technician will create a wax pattern of the crown based on the replica model. This wax pattern allows for fine adjustments and ensures optimal fit and occlusion. Once the wax pattern is finalized, it is invested in a mold and subjected to a high-temperature casting process.

During the casting process, a noble alloy, such as gold, palladium, or platinum, is melted and poured into the mold, replacing the wax pattern. The noble alloys used in this process are known for their biocompatibility, strength, and resistance to corrosion. The resulting metal framework forms the foundation of the implant-supported crown.

After the metal framework is cast, it undergoes a series of finishing processes, including polishing and refining. The dental laboratory technician meticulously shapes and refines the metal framework to ensure proper contouring and optimal fit with the abutment and adjacent teeth.

Once the metal framework is ready, the porcelain material is applied to it. Porcelain is chosen for its natural tooth-like appearance and exceptional durability. The dental laboratory technician layers and shapes the porcelain onto the metal framework, meticulously mimicking the characteristics of natural teeth, such as translucency, color, and texture. This layering process requires expert skill and precision to achieve a lifelike and aesthetic result.

Crown Placement

After the implant-supported crown has been fabricated and checked for fit and aesthetics, it is time for the final step in the process—crown placement.

The dentist carefully removes the temporary restoration, if one was provided, and thoroughly cleans the abutment and surrounding area. The implant-supported crown is then placed onto the abutment, with the dentist ensuring that it fits snugly and securely.

Before permanently fixing the crown in place, the dentist performs a thorough evaluation of its position, occlusion (bite), and overall aesthetics. Adjustments may be made to ensure proper alignment with adjacent teeth and a harmonious bite. The dentist will also assess the color match, shape, and contouring of the crown to achieve a natural appearance that seamlessly blends with the patient's existing dentition.

Once the dentist is satisfied with the fit and aesthetics, the crown is permanently cemented or bonded to the abutment. Dental cement or adhesive is used to secure the crown in place. The dentist carefully removes any excess cement and ensures that the bite is comfortable and functional.

Summary of Dental Code D6083

Dental Code D6083 represents the use of an implant-supported crown made of porcelain fused to noble alloys. This procedure involves the placement of a dental implant, followed by a healing period and the attachment of an abutment. An impression is taken, and a custom crown is fabricated to match the patient's natural teeth. Finally, the crown is permanently placed onto the abutment, providing a durable and aesthetically pleasing tooth replacement solution.
